## Ticket: Config drift on TimeGrid solver nodes

The TimeGrid timetable solver is producing different schedules in region B than region A for identical inputs. Investigation shows the solver fleet drifted from the declared baseline after last month's manual hotfix; constraint weights and iteration caps no longer match. On-call should reconcile each node against the canonical values recorded below.

deployment values, hadup-yajog:
[holion]
team = silwyn
access_code = ac_eb6e99
host = holion.novacio.internal
port = 5672
owner = kasok.sorion
peer = sorvan.kelvinet.local

Subject: On-call handover — Ladlewise

Handing off Ladlewise, the recipe-scaling calculator. One open issue: fraction rounding drifts on batch sizes above 40x; workaround is server-side flag `strict_frac`. Deploy freeze lifted yesterday. No alerts in the last 48 hours. Release notes for 2.9 are drafted and awaiting your sign-off. If anything regresses during the cut, ping the incoming on-call directly.

alerts address for kafof-bagag: kasael@olvarqdyn.corp

Action item from the Oxhollow incident: the Gatherpost sidecar dropped metrics during the tenant spike because its buffer filled faster than the flush loop could drain it. Support should know the symptoms — dashboards go flat while the app itself is healthy. We've raised the buffer ceiling and shortened the flush interval; no customer action needed. For reference when triaging tickets, the new settings are as follows.

constants for yafog-hawep:
RATE_LIMITS = {
    "aldeth": 722,
    "tamix": 452,
}